초등학교 저학년 자녀를 둔 취업모의 해결중심사고와 사회적지지가 양육스트레스에 미치는 영향

The Effect of Solution-focused Thinking and Social Support on Parenting Stress in Working Mothers with children in early elementary school

DOI : 10.30528/jolss.2021.11.2.002
  • 14

The purpose of the study was to identify how solution-focused thinking and social support affect parenting stress in full-time versus part-time working mothers with children in early elementary school. The study included 90 part-time working mothers and 125 full-time working mothers, who were married and had children in early elementary school aged from 7 to 9. Parenting Stress Scale for Parents of School-Aged Children, Solution-Focused Inventory(SFI), and Social Support Scale were used to conduct separate surveys on both the spouse and the non-spouse member of the subjects. Data were analyzed with SPSS 25.0 to carry out descriptive statistics, correlation analysis, and hierarchical multiple regression analysis. The results were as follows: First, parenting stress of part-time working mothers was significantly lower than full-time working mothers. Solution-focused thinking and the resource activation area, sub-domains of solution-focused thinking, were significantly higher than full-time working mothers. Additionally, the non-spouse social support and all sub-domains of social support factor were perceived to be relatively high by part-time working mothers. Second, only the problem disengagement of solution-focused thinking had a negative effect on parenting stress in part-time working mothers. Also parenting stress of full-time working mothers was influenced negatively by the problem disengagement of solution-focused thinking and emotional support by the non- spouse.
